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43051699 34220 361 67680225 39
9887362291 79039870 8412464519
9887362291 79039870 8412464519
5251 9748412 20886
All about undefined
Interested in learning more?
9887362291 79039870 8412464519
5251 9748412 20886
See more
55754055 9902351
372 84 56665388368 442 5090147053
See more
779445682 950
7002 81 8591847 760259
See more